Vodka Pepper Chicken

Ingredients

  • 3 tablespoons black pepper
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 3 tablespoons white pepper
  • 1/4 cup vodka
  • 3 tablespoons red pepper
  • 1 (16-ounce can) diced tomatoes with juice
  • 3 tablespoons cayenne pepper
  • 1 cup sliced black olives, drained
  • 3 tablespoons lemon pepper
  • 1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ce
  • 4 (8 to 10-ounce) boneless skinless chicken breasts, whole
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 2 tablespoons butter
  • 4 to 5 green onions, white and green parts, chopped

Directions

Preheat oven to 250 degrees F.
Mix black, white, red, and lemon pepper together in a pie dish. Rinse chicken and roll while still moist in pepper mixture to coat both sides of breast. Melt butter in a large skillet over medium heat and then add chicken, onions, and garlic. Brown the chicken on both sides.

Add vodka and let cook until chicken is cooked through, approximately 8 minutes. Remove chicken from skillet, place on a lined pan, and keep warm in preheated oven. Add tomatoes, olives, Worcestershire, and oregano to the sauce and mix ingredients well with a wooden spoon. Let simmer for 3 to 5 minutes. Return chicken to the skillet and cook until the tomatoes break down and make a sauce, about 15 minutes.
